"Success in business requires time, does not require luck."
This quote by Peter Sperling suggests that achieving success in a business endeavor is primarily dependent on the investment of time, rather than relying on good fortune or luck. It implies that persistence, dedication, hard work, and consistent effort are key factors in reaching business goals, as opposed to blindly hoping for unexpected success. This perspective encourages individuals to focus their energies on strategic planning, smart decision-making, and continuous learning, rather than waiting for a lucky break. In other words, it takes time and commitment to build a successful business, with luck playing only a marginal role in the equation.

"Everyone wants to live on top of the mountain, but all the happiness and growth occurs while you're climbing it."
The quote suggests that life's true fulfillment comes from the journey rather than just the destination. In this metaphorical context, the 'mountain' symbolizes a challenging goal or objective in one's life, and reaching its peak represents success or achievement. However, Peter Sperling emphasizes that it is during the process of climbing – the struggles, learnings, personal growth, and experiences along the way – where true happiness and development occur. Essentially, the focus should be on appreciating and learning from the climb itself rather than solely chasing the summit.
